Output 8066cfb00d86643659e01d70deebd3ce5e15b2169b9a79c0f5312053002901aa:0

value
2515600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2889a10fd05ef03babd1db8c31ce1b74639bf7f6 OP_EQUALVERIFY OP_CHECKSIG
address
14hLuKDQcZUTPQC58Gy8DbvPZ81pQHuKB6
transaction
8066cfb00d86643659e01d70deebd3ce5e15b2169b9a79c0f5312053002901aa
spent
true